Product description Post from Sonnox is an audio post production plug-in suite for native based audio systems that provides eight high-quality processing and precision control plug-ins for use in post production.
Plug-ins include the three processors from the Restore Suite, the Oxford EQ and Dynamics, the Oxford Reverb for creating real and fanciful ambience, the preset-packed Oxford Limiter, and the SuprEsser for fixing problem frequencies. - DeBuzzer
-
- High performance hum and buzz removal using advanced algorithms
- Separate Detect and Remove Sections for intuitive workflow
- Scalable high resolution FFT of input signal shows strongest harmonics and removal filter
- Very accurate setting of fundamental over 3 frequency ranges
- Integrating frequency display shows strength of fundamental
- Tracking mode can be set to Automatic or Fast to follow fundamentals that wander in frequency, or to Freeze for fundamentals that vary in amplitude
- Choice of removal filters: Comb for general purpose narrow removal over many harmonics, or Parametric EQ for a more musical removal over a small set of harmonics
- Two audition modes, including option to listen to the removed buzz
- DeNoiser
-
- High performance noise removal using advanced algorithms
- Separate DeHisser, Detect and Remove Sections for intuitive workflow
- High resolution FFT of input signal showing noise profile
- Efficient DeHisser for preparation before wide-band noise reduction
- Detector noise profile can be set to automatic, freeze or manual
- Noise threshold and reduction are controllable in frequency bands using adjustable bias curve
- Two audition modes, including the option to listen to the removed noise
- Warmth control for sweetening after noise removal
- Make-up gain for true A/B comparisons

Technical parametersSonnox POST NATIVE Specs | System Requirements | Mac OSX 10.4 or later 1GB RAM minimum Host software that supports Audio Units, RTAS or VST plug-in formats iLok key with latest drivers
PC Windows XP, Vista (32- and 64-bit), or Windows 7 (32- and 64-bit) 1GB RAM minimum Host software that supports RTAS or VST plug-in formats iLok key with latest drivers |
